I just got the rosewood saltwash pullover in the mail. It's pretty awesome. For those who are interested, it's a slim fit, quite similar to RL's Custom Fit. This isn't super-skinny, so be warned in advance if you're rail thin. For anyone with an athletic to normal frame, it will fit fine.

The material is a substantial pique cotton, thicker than any other regular polo I have. But the overall shirt is still lighter than a rugby of similar size (which makes sense since most rugbies use a tighter weave). The sleeves have a cuff button and a gauntlet button, which allows you to roll the sleeves up like a dress shirt. It's a killer detail. Basically, I have nothing else like this in my wardrobe. Two thumbs up.

thought others may be interested in these measurements:

Thank you for contacting L.L.Bean Signature with a request for garment measurements.

The measurements are as follows:

Madras Plaid Shirt, item number NC261644

Chest: large 50", extra-large 54"
Neck width: large 6 1/2", extra-large 6 3/4"
Sleeve length: large 36 5/8", extra-large 37 5/8"
Arm opening: large 23", extra-large 24"
Cross shoulder: large 20 1/4", extra large 21 1/4"
Center back length: 31 3/4", extra-large 32 1/2"

Saltwash Pullover, item number NC261669

Chest: large 46", extra-large 50"
Neck width: large 7", extra-large 7 1/4"
Sleeve length: large 35 1/4", extra-large 36 1/4"
Arm opening: large 20 1/2", extra-large 21 1/2"
Cross shoulder: large 18 1/2", extra-large 19 1/2"
Back length: large 28 3/4", extra-large 29 1/2"
Sweep: large 46", extra-large 50"

Washed Oxford Cloth Shirt, item number NC261642

Chest: large 50", extra-large 54"
Neck width: large 6 1/2", extra-large 6 3/4"
Sleeve length; large 36 5/8", extra-large 37 5/8"
Arm opening: large 23", extra-large 24"
Cross shoulder: large 20 1/4", extra-large 21 1/4"
Center back length: large 30 3/4" extra-large 31 1/2"
Sweep: large 49", extra-large 53"
